From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. 1959 ( 1959. Is a 1959 Venezuelan. Documentary film directed by Margot Benacerraf. And co-written by Benacerraf and Pierre Seghers. It depicts the lives of laborers who extract salt from the sea off the Araya peninsula. The film was entered into the 1959 Cannes Film Festival.
